If a ball is given a push so that it has an initial velocity of 5 m/s down a certain inclined plane, then the distance it rolled arter t seconds is s = 5t + 3t^2.
a) Find the velocity after 2 seconds?
v(t) = 5 + 6t
v(2) = 5 + 6(2)
V(2) = 17
b) How long does it take for the velocity to reach 35 m/s?
35 = 5 + 6t
-5 -5
30 = 6t
so I divided 30/6 = 6t/6
5 seconds
